In light of seeing the recent thread on the North Carolina status, I would be interested in hearing everyone's thoughts on what's going to happen to each school listed to below with where they are now:

North Carolina: NCAA exile for what seems like 5 years currently taking no punishment for its crimes in regards to African-American studies and other fake classes
Ole Miss: Currently a 1 year bowl ban, 10 scholarship losses due to Laremy Tunsil opening his mouth at the NFL Draft and Hugh Freeze confirming what I think of him
Baylor: Given up Big 12 revenue for a small period due to a culture that hasn't been right at all period. By far one of the most unethical departments period.

That said, place your bets here for what you think will happen:

North Carolina: 1 Scholarship loss for basketball, 1 for football, and women's basketball banned for 2 years from NCAA, no penalty for past crimes (even though I think they should have titles stripped and receive an NCAA ban)

Ole Miss: The interesting one of the lot. I think Ole Miss misses another season of bowl games, coach gets a show cause, along with AD and coach essentially forced out.

Baylor: Personally I would love to see the death penalty here for how bad of an athletic department this has been. The sexual assault culture there is pretty bad with an entire athletic department covering for it. I lump Dave Bliss into this as well and surveys from coaches saying their basketball program is flat out dirty with cash payments.

As to their penalty, they will receive a Penn State penalty I believe with at least a 2 year ban along with 20 scholarships stripped.
